
Nepal’s Exports to India Surge 156.7% in 2025/26: Major Commodities Lead Growth
Nepal’s exports to India grew 156.7% in 2025/26, driven by soybean oil, cardamom, noodles, and jute goods. However, traditional exports like tea, particle boards, and zinc sheets declined sharply. The surge shows India’s dominance in Nepal’s trade but also the need for diversification.
